Study Notes
Fundamental Concepts
- Mathematics encompasses a vast array of branches, including arithmetic, algebra, geometry, calculus, and more.
- It's a formal system of logic used to model and solve problems in various disciplines.
- Different branches of mathematics often rely on, and build upon, each other, forming a complex interconnected system of knowledge.
- Mathematics relies on axioms, postulates, and theorems as the basis of its reasoning.
- These foundational concepts are rigorously defined and proved to establish the validity of mathematical arguments.
Arithmetic
- Arithmetic deals with the basic operations of numbers: add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division.
- It forms the foundation for more advanced mathematical concepts.
- Understanding place value and different number systems is crucial in arithmetic.
- Includes concepts such as factors, multiples, prime numbers, and divisibility rules.
- Fundamental to all quantitative reasoning and problem-solving.
Algebra
- Algebra introduces variables and equations, allowing for the representation and manipulation of unknown quantities.
- It expands on arithmetic by employing symbols to express general mathematical relationships.
- Solving equations and inequalities forms a central theme in algebra.
- Techniques like factoring and completing the square are essential for solving algebraic equations.
- Algebraic concepts are fundamental to numerous applications, including physics, engineering, and computer science.
Geometry
- Geometry deals with shapes, lines, angles, and their properties.
- It involves measurement and relationships within space.
- Different types of geometries exist, including Euclidean, non-Euclidean, and analytic geometry.
- Understanding concepts like lines, triangles, circles, and solids is essential.
- Applications range from architecture to computer graphics to understanding the physical world.
Calculus
- Calculus is a branch of mathematics focused on change and motion.
- It encompasses differential and integral calculus, dealing with rates of change and accumulation of quantities.
- Derivatives calculate instantaneous rates of change.
- Integrals determine accumulated quantities over a given interval.
- Used extensively in physics, engineering, economics, and other scientific fields.
Probability and Statistics
- Probability deals with the likelihood of events occurring.
- Statistics focuses on collecting, organizing, analyzing, interpreting, and presenting data.
- These fields are essential for drawing conclusions from data and making predictions.
- Concepts like mean, median, mode, standard deviation, and probability distributions are crucial.
- Applications involve analyzing real-world phenomena and making informed decisions.
Discrete Mathematics
- Discrete mathematics deals with objects that can be counted.
- It includes topics like graph theory, combinatorics, and logic.
- Applications extend to computer science, network analysis, and operations research.
- Key to algorithm design and fundamental in computer science.
Applications of Mathematics
- Mathematics is used widely across various fields.
- Physics: Modeling natural phenomena, motion, and forces.
- Engineering: Designing structures, analyzing systems, and solving problems.
- Computer Science: Creating algorithms, designing computer networks, and developing software.
- Economics: Modeling markets, analyzing financial decisions, and predicting outcomes.
